FA820425FB012 — PROVIDE GPS POST-TRACKING TO SUPPORT MINUTEMAN III (MMIII) MISSILE AND RE-ENTRY BODY TECHNOLOGY.

PROVIDE GPS POST-TRACKING TO SUPPORT MINUTEMAN III (MMIII) MISSILE AND RE-ENTRY BODY TECHNOLOGY. is a federal award for Department of Defense (DOD) held by JOHNS HOPKINS UNIVERSITY APPLIED PHYSICS LABORATORY LLC, THE. Estimated value $5.5M ($1M obligated). Current period of performance ends Aug 31, 2026 (potential Aug 31, 2030). Place of performance: LAUREL MD.
